Comprehending Shipping Containers
Shipping containers are large standardized boxes used for the transport of items by means of ships, trucks, and trains. They have actually revolutionized worldwide trade by making it possible to effectively move big volumes of products across long ranges. The containers are usually made from steel and be available in two main sizes: 20-foot and 40-foot.
Table 1: Standard Shipping Container SizesContainer TypeExternal Dimensions (feet)Internal Dimensions (feet)Capacity (cu feet)20-foot20 x 8 x 8.519.4 x 7.7 x 7.91,16940-foot40 x 8 x 8.539.5 x 7.7 x 7.92,390Applications of Shipping Containers

Q: What kinds of shipping containers are readily available in the market?A: Shipping containers come in various types, including standard dry containers, refrigerated containers( reefer), open-top containers, flat rack containers, and tank containers. Q: How much does a shipping container cost?A: The cost of a shipping container can vary from 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 5,000 for used containers, while new ones can go from ₤ 3,000 to ₤ 6,000, depending upon the size and condition. Q: Can shipping containers be used for permanent structures?A: Yes, shipping containers can be used for long-term structures such as homes and workplaces, offered they are modified to satisfy local structure codes and policies. Q: How do I transport a Shipping Container Supplier container?A: Shipping containers can be transferred by means of truck, train, or ship. Specialized automobiles and equipment
, such as container chassis or cranes, are normally used. Q
: What is the life expectancy of a shipping container?A: With appropriate maintenance, a shipping container can last anywhere from 10 to 25 years, depending upon its use and ecological conditions.
